#224DC3 Color
#224DC3 is rgb(34, 77, 195) in RGB, hsl(224, 70%, 45%) in HSL, and about cmyk(83%, 61%, 0%, 24%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is New Car (#214FC6), indistinguishable to the eye at ΔE 0.98.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#224DC3 Channel Values
How #224DC3 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 34 · G 77 · B 195 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 224° · S 70% · L 45%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 224° · S 83% · V 76%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 83% · M 61% · Y 0% · K 24%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 7.2:1 vs white · 2.92: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#224DC3 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#224DC3 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#224DC3?
#224DC3 is a mid-tone blue — rgb(34, 77, 195) in RGB and hsl(224, 70%, 45%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is New Car (#214FC6), which is indistinguishable to the eye at a CIE76 distance of 0.98.
What is the RGB value of #224DC3?
#224DC3 is rgb(34, 77, 195) — red 34, green 77, and blue 195 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#224DC3?
#224DC3 converts to approximately cmyk(83%, 61%, 0%, 24%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#224DC3 be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#224DC3 scores 7.2:1 against white and 2.92: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#224DC3 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#224DC3 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is royalblue (#4169E1) at a CIE76 distance of 11.38, which is visibly different.
